What does the left hemisphere of the brain control?
Not all functions of the hemispheres are shared. In general, the left hemisphere controls speech, comprehension, arithmetic, and writing. The right hemisphere controls creativity, spatial ability, artistic, and musical skills. The left hemisphere is dominant in hand use and language in about 92% of people.
What does the left hemisphere of the brain see quizlet?
– the left hemisphere sees the right side of the world, and the right hemisphere sees the left side. – Light from the right half of the visual field (what is visible at any moment) strikes the left half of each retina, and light from the left visual field strikes the right half . of each retina.

What does the left cerebral hemisphere control?
The left hemisphere controls the muscles on the right side of the body while the right hemisphere controls those on the left. This is why damage to the left side of the brain, for example, might have an effect on the right side of the body.
